Barre Rushes to Mogadishu’s International Airport to Resolve Mayhem of New $9 Fee

Prime Minister Hamza Abdi Barre rushed to the Aden Adde International Airport in Mogadishu to resolve the chaos that has ensued over a new $9 fee.

The Prime Minister was informed of the chaos that emerged when many travelers refused to pay the new fee.

The Ministry of Transport and Civil Aviation recently introduced the fee and communicated the same to all travel agencies.

In announcing the fee, the ministry stated that it was only complying with international standards applied worldwide.

As per the ministry’s announcement, all departing passengers are required to pay the new fee.

Passengers described the fee as “illegitimate.”

However, many of them refused to do so on Wednesday thus prompting the Prime Minister to dash to the airport to attempt to ease passengers’ concerns.
